Leaks
Identifying leaks
One of the commonest bathroom difficulties is actually a leak. Leaks can come about in several elements of the bathroom, including the tank, bowl, or simply the availability line. Figuring out a leak is crucial in an effort to stop even more injury and wastage of h2o.
To identify a leak in your toilet, follow these actions:
Remove the tank lid.
Add a handful of drops of food items coloring into your tank.
Wait for fifteen-twenty minutes without having flushing.
Check the bowl for just about any coloration modify.
If the drinking water from the bowl variations shade, you have a leak.
Fixing leaks
Once you have got determined a leak with your bathroom, it is important to get rapid action to repair it. Here are several frequent options for correcting leaks:
Replace the flapper: The flapper can be a rubber valve that seals the tank and prevents h2o from flowing to the bowl. In case the flapper is aged or worn out, it might not create a correct seal, producing h2o to leak. Replace the flapper that has a new a person to take care of the issue.
Adjust the fill valve: The fill valve controls the h2o degree from the tank. If the water degree is too significant, it could overflow into your overflow tube and cause leaks. Adjust the fill valve to make sure that the water level is beneath the overflow tube.
Check and replace defective pieces: Inspect all other factors of one's bathroom, including the flush valve, offer line, and gaskets for any indicators of damage or use. Exchange any defective sections to get rid of leaks.
Clogs
Identifying clogs
Clogs are A further common trouble that will arise in toilets. They are often because of different factors, like excessive toilet paper usage, flushing non-flushable things, or perhaps a buildup of particles within the pipes.
To detect a clog as part of your toilet, watch out for these indications:
Slow drainage: If h2o drains little by little or does not drain in the slightest degree right after flushing, It is really most likely that you've got a clog.
Gurgling Appears: When you hear gurgling Seems coming out of your rest room when you flush or after flushing, it suggests a clog within the pipes.
Overflowing: In the event your rest room overflows once you flush, It truly is a clear indication of the extreme clog.
Fixing clogs
Dealing by using a clogged toilet is often disagreeable, but there are plenty of techniques you'll be able to attempt to resolve The difficulty:
Plunger: The most typical and productive Device for unclogging toilets is really a plunger. Position the plunger more than the drain gap and vigorously plunge up and down to create suction and dislodge the clog.
Plumbing snake: In case the plunger doesn't get the job done, you are able to consider utilizing a plumbing snake. Insert the snake in the drain hole and rotate it clockwise to interrupt up or retrieve the clog.
Enzyme-primarily based cleaners: Enzyme-centered cleaners may help break down natural and organic waste and clear insignificant clogs. Keep to the company's Guidelines for right usage.
Running Water
Identifying operating water
Running h2o within a bathroom is don't just frustrating but in addition leads to extreme drinking water use. It may be brought on by several explanations, such as a faulty flapper, an improperly modified fill valve, or perhaps a leaking offer line.
To recognize managing drinking water in your rest room, watch out for these symptoms:
Constant seem of h2o running: When you hear water running even when you haven't flushed recently, it suggests a managing water difficulty.
Water meter exam: Turn off all faucets and appliances that use h2o in your home. Check your water meter, and when it proceeds to operate, you possible Use a working toilet.
Fixing operating water
Fixing functioning water within your rest room demands pinpointing the underlying induce and taking correct action:
Adjust or change the flapper: A defective flapper can enable h2o to constantly leak from your tank to the bowl. Regulate or exchange the flapper to be certain an appropriate seal.
Adjust the fill valve: In the event the fill valve is improperly modified, it may induce h2o to repeatedly stream into your tank. Regulate it so that it stops filling once the tank reaches its sought after degree.
Replace faulty components: Inspect all elements of your respective toilet, such as the flush valve and supply line, for virtually any indicators of injury or leaks. Replace any defective pieces to stop the managing h2o.
Understanding Bathroom Parts
To efficiently troubleshoot and fix toilet difficulties, It can be necessary to Have got a standard knowledge of the various parts that make up a rest room. Allow me to share The real key elements of a toilet:
Tank Components
- Flush valve: The flush valve is accountable for releasing water from the tank into your bowl once you flush. Fill valve: The fill valve controls the drinking water stage within the tank and refills it immediately after Just about every flush. Flapper: The flapper is usually a rubber valve that seals the tank and helps prevent h2o from flowing in the bowl when not flushing.
Bowl Components
- Trapway: The trapway is a curved passage in the base of your toilet that carries squander to your sewer line. Rim holes: Rim holes are modest openings around the leading edge of the bowl that release h2o for the duration of flushing. Siphon jet: The siphon jet is located at the bottom with the bowl and produces a robust flow of drinking water to remove waste.
Types of Toilets
When it relates to toilets, there are two most important types: twin flush toilets and single flush toilets. Let's explore each style:
Dual Flush Toilets
Dual flush toilets offer you two options for flushing – a full flush and a fifty percent-flush. This design allows end users to choose from an increased volume flush for solid waste plus a reduced quantity flush for liquid waste. Dual flush toilets are recognized for their h2o-conserving capabilities, creating them an eco-friendly choice.
Single Flush Toilets
Single flush toilets have only one flushing possibility, which typically takes advantage of additional h2o than a half-flush over a dual flush rest room.
